Organizational Context:

WB ING’s vision is to be the best wholesale bank in Europe, which provides superior customer experience. We aim to combine our scalable ops and analytical insights for growing the difference in Wholesale Banking so we can enable sustainable operations, simplified and digitalized processes.

What the continuous improvement & innovations expert does:

Our hybrid team in Slovakia is responsible for seeing deviation, contribute to standardization and improving processes through CI. We promote the use of data and digital tools (Improving, PEGA, Robotics/IA, AI). We deliver solutions for teams (in countries or Hubs) to continuously improve the processes via Lean Six Sigma & Design Thinking methodologies and/or Performance Metrics. The goal is to provide exceptional experience for clients, business partners and employees.

Your role

  • Executing standardization projects (80% of capacity) - You will plan and execute complex projects across various countries or domains. You will be responsible for project progress & delivery while supporting your project team to achieve the agreed objectives. You will be closely collaborating with senior management and jointly responsible for implementing process improvements.

  • Identifying business cases using operational management data (10% of capacity) – You should understand the tools, techniques and behaviors required to support operations teams with data analysis and convert them into powerful business cases to further improve operations.

  • Building continuous improvement mindset (10% of capacity) - You will contribute to increase CI awareness & craftmanship via providing process improvement trainings & coaching with strong focus on practice; stimulating improvement mindset by replication & sharing of best practices & success stories.

Skills needed:

  • Project management skills for running multiple initiatives with strong focus on results

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ills

  • Structuring problems, performing analyses and selecting the right root causes and solutions

  • Proactive and takes the lead (in case of unclarity or when it seems not to be needed/asked)

  • Ability to challenge senior stakeholders and speak up

Background and working experience:

  • Proven track record of delivering global projects with quantified, measurable benefits

  • 5+ years of relevant experience (problem solving, improvement implementation, structured working approach in a global organization)

  • Lean Six Sigma Green Belt or Black Belt certified (or equivalent certification level)
